33#include <sys/param.h>
34__FBSDID("$FreeBSD$");
35
36#include <errno.h>
37#include <runetype.h>
38#include <stdlib.h>
39#include <string.h>
40#include <wchar.h>
41#include "mblocal.h"
42
43static size_t	_GB2312_mbrtowc(wchar_t * __restrict, const char * __restrict,
44		    size_t, mbstate_t * __restrict);
45static int	_GB2312_mbsinit(const mbstate_t *);
46static size_t	_GB2312_wcrtomb(char * __restrict, wchar_t,
47		    mbstate_t * __restrict);
48
49typedef struct {
50	int	count;
51	u_char	bytes[2];
52} _GB2312State;
53
54int
55_GB2312_init(struct xlocale_ctype *l, _RuneLocale *rl)
56{
57
58	l->runes = rl;
59	l->__mbrtowc = _GB2312_mbrtowc;
60	l->__wcrtomb = _GB2312_wcrtomb;
61	l->__mbsinit = _GB2312_mbsinit;
62	l->__mb_cur_max = 2;
63	l->__mb_sb_limit = 128;
64	return (0);
65}
66
67static int
68_GB2312_mbsinit(const mbstate_t *ps)
69{
70
71	return (ps == NULL || ((const _GB2312State *)ps)->count == 0);
72}
73
74static __inline int
75_GB2312_check(const char *str, size_t n)
76{
77	const u_char *s = (const u_char *)str;
78
79	if (n == 0)
80		/* Incomplete multibyte sequence */
81		return (-2);
82	if (s[0] >= 0xa1 && s[0] <= 0xfe) {
83		if (n < 2)
84			/* Incomplete multibyte sequence */
85			return (-2);
86		if (s[1] < 0xa1 || s[1] > 0xfe)
87			/* Invalid multibyte sequence */
88			return (-1);
89		return (2);
90	} else if (s[0] & 0x80) {
91		/* Invalid multibyte sequence */
92		return (-1);
93	}
94	return (1);
95}
96
97static size_t
98_GB2312_mbrtowc(wchar_t * __restrict pwc, const char * __restrict s, size_t n,
99    mbstate_t * __restrict ps)
100{
101	_GB2312State *gs;
102	wchar_t wc;
103	int i, len, ocount;
104	size_t ncopy;
105
106	gs = (_GB2312State *)ps;
107
108	if (gs->count < 0 || gs->count > sizeof(gs->bytes)) {
109		errno = EINVAL;
110		return ((size_t)-1);
111	}
112
113	if (s == NULL) {
114		s = "";
115		n = 1;
116		pwc = NULL;
117	}
118
119	ncopy = MIN(MIN(n, MB_CUR_MAX), sizeof(gs->bytes) - gs->count);
120	memcpy(gs->bytes + gs->count, s, ncopy);
121	ocount = gs->count;
122	gs->count += ncopy;
123	s = (char *)gs->bytes;
124	n = gs->count;
125
126	if ((len = _GB2312_check(s, n)) < 0)
127		return ((size_t)len);
128	wc = 0;
129	i = len;
130	while (i-- > 0)
131		wc = (wc << 8) | (unsigned char)*s++;
132	if (pwc != NULL)
133		*pwc = wc;
134	gs->count = 0;
135	return (wc == L'\0' ? 0 : len - ocount);
136}
137
138static size_t
139_GB2312_wcrtomb(char * __restrict s, wchar_t wc, mbstate_t * __restrict ps)
140{
141	_GB2312State *gs;
142
143	gs = (_GB2312State *)ps;
144
145	if (gs->count != 0) {
146		errno = EINVAL;
147		return ((size_t)-1);
148	}
149
150	if (s == NULL)
151		/* Reset to initial shift state (no-op) */
152		return (1);
153	if (wc & 0x8000) {
154		*s++ = (wc >> 8) & 0xff;
155		*s = wc & 0xff;
156		return (2);
157	}
158	*s = wc & 0xff;
159	return (1);
160}
